Output 1708d45352c31e8a5d5236c7d100a70758080d92887985150d2141505927d0aa:0

value
50361625
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f7aa65bb4b205ea3d8f0366c4c56b7602e5e5e0 OP_EQUALVERIFY OP_CHECKSIG
address
miPQArt4rjNmDyFAPnMpBgGFpiGhSAYjQN
transaction
1708d45352c31e8a5d5236c7d100a70758080d92887985150d2141505927d0aa
spent
true